Tut Taylor Archive Cassette #107 contains
two separate recordings.  Side A is a
live performance at the Strawberry Festival
(Camp Mather, CA, 9/15/91) by Vassar Clements,
with David Grisman, John Hartford, Mark O'Connor,
& Gene Libbea.  Side B contains what appears to be
several studio session recordings by Vassar
Clements; on the first several songs it
sounds like David Grisman on mandolin, but then
Vassar is supported by a full band that sounds
like the Earl Scruggs Revue (with Earl Scruggs
and Josh Graves).

Jerry Garcia and David Grisman, Warfield Theater, May 1992 (SBD)


This recording is a mix of the 5 night Garcia and Grisman run (May 7 - May 11, 1992). The tape was given to David Gans by David Grisman for Gan's Grateful Dead Hour program. The tape was subsequently stolen from Gans and put into circulation.  The quality of this is as good as any official release.

Great American String Band, 1974


This post is two shows from The Great American String Band. Another Jerry Garcia side project. It only lasted a short time in this configuration. I can only find seven documented shows that they played. This appears to be a continuation of the Old And In The Way idea with Garcia on banjo and Grisman on mandolin. This band then eventually morphed into the first configuration of the David Grisman Quintet. Already at this point they are doing several songs that would be some of the David Grisman Quintet's standards.
